The 3M 7010365816 is a Scotch-Brite surface conditioning belt designed for detail abrasive work on metal surfaces. Built on a nonwoven open web construction with a silicon carbide abrasive and reinforced backing, this belt measures 132 inches long and 1 inch wide. It is engineered to blend, deburr, clean, and finish metal components while reducing heat build-up and loading that can degrade performance over time. Licensed HVAC technicians, fabricators, and metal finishing professionals reach for this belt when consistent surface conditioning results are required across complex or contoured workpieces.
This belt is suited for both manual and robotic processing applications where conformability to irregular shapes is critical. Typical tasks include blending corners, deburring edges, flat finishing, setting the grain, stainless steel finishing, and achieving straightline-brushed finishes. It performs on a variety of metals including stainless steel and other ferrous and non-ferrous materials. The open web structure resists loading, making it effective for extended production runs without frequent belt changes.
Designed for use on belt finishing and surface conditioning machines that accept a 132-inch by 1-inch abrasive belt, and compatible with a variety of ferrous and non-ferrous metal workpieces requiring blending, deburring, or finishing.
Install and replace abrasive belts only after powering down and locking out the machine per established lockout/tagout procedures. Verify belt tracking and tension according to the equipment manufacturer's guidelines before resuming operation. Wear appropriate personal protective equipment including eye protection and gloves when handling abrasive belts and operating finishing equipment.
